Question

what is coelom ? and difference between angiosperms and gymno sperms

Open in App
Solution

Coelom is the body cavity. It is a fluid-filled cavity formed within the mesoderm of some animals.

Gymnosperm

Angiosperm

The plants bear naked seeds.

Seeds are found covered within a fruit.

They produce cones formed of sporophylls. The sporophylls carry male and female sex organs.

They produce flowers which carry male and female sex organs.
